                        Haha yea...my inventory is going to go down here soon.

                        Don't do the s/c'd S52, swap in an S50B32 or S54 with Alex's kit. $3500 electronics, $3500 motor, $1k additional parts like e34 oil pan bits: BAM instant 320whp on stock motor, double vanos, standalone. I'm not kidding either. You'd spend more to s/c an s52 for worse powerband and significantly shittier reliability and fuel economy. Your peak numbers may be higher but peak numbers are retarded anyway.
